이클립스 설치 방법과 기능 소개

Find AI Tools
No difficulty
No complicated process
Find ai tools

이클립스 설치 방법과 기능 소개

목차 (Table of Contents)

  1. 이클립스란 무엇인가요? 🌙
  2. 이클립스 설치 방법 🛠️
  3. 이클립스의 기능과 장점 💡
  4. 이클립스에서의 프로젝트 시작하기 🚀
  5. 이클립스에서의 파일 만들기 📁
  6. 이클립스에서의 코드 작성하기 ✍️
  7. 이클립스에서의 디버깅과 테스트 🧪
  8. 이클립스에서의 플러그인 추가하기 🔌
  9. 이클립스에서의 버전 관리하기 🗂️
  10. 이클립스에서의 팀 작업하기 🤝

이클립스란 무엇인가요? 🌙

이클립스는 주로 자바 개발에 사용되는 통합 개발 환경(IDE)입니다. 이클립스는 다양한 기능을 제공하며 개발자들이 효율적으로 소프트웨어를 개발할 수 있도록 돕습니다. 이클립스는 사용자가 소스 코드를 작성하고 편집할 수 있는 편리한 편집기를 제공하며, 디버깅 및 테스트 도구, 프로젝트 관리 기능, 플러그인 시스템 등을 포함하고 있습니다.

이클립스 설치 방법 🛠️

이클립스를 설치하는 방법은 간단합니다. 다음은 이클립스를 설치하는 단계입니다.

  1. 이클립스 공식 웹사이트(eclipse.org)에 접속합니다.
  2. 다운로드 페이지로 이동하여 사용하고자 하는 운영체제에 맞는 이클립스 버전을 선택합니다.
  3. 다운로드한 설치 파일을 실행하고 지침에 따라 설치를 진행합니다.
  4. 설치가 완료되면 이클립스를 실행하여 사용할 수 있습니다.

이클립스를 설치하고 나면 여러분은 자바를 비롯한 다양한 프로그래밍 언어를 개발할 수 있게 됩니다.

이클립스의 기능과 장점 💡

이클립스는 다양한 기능을 제공하여 개발자들의 작업을 편리하게 해줍니다. 몇 가지 주요 기능과 장점은 다음과 같습니다.

  • 강력한 편집 기능: 이클립스는 코드 작성을 위한 강력한 편집기를 제공합니다. 코드의 자동 완성 기능, 문법 강조, 코드 검색 등을 통해 개발 속도와 품질을 향상시킬 수 있습니다.
  • 프로젝트 관리: 이클립스는 프로젝트를 쉽게 관리할 수 있는 기능을 제공합니다. 프로젝트 디렉토리 구조, 의존성 관리, 라이브러리 추가 등을 손쉽게 처리할 수 있습니다.
  • 테스트 및 디버깅 도구: 이클립스는 테스트와 디버깅을 위한 다양한 도구를 제공합니다. 테스트 케이스 작성, 디버그 포인트 설정, 변수 모니터링 등으로 코드의 오류를 찾고 수정할 수 있습니다.
  • 플러그인 시스템: 이클립스는 플러그인을 통해 다양한 기능을 추가할 수 있습니다. 개발 언어 지원, 버전 관리 시스템 통합, 디자인 도구 등 원하는 기능을 자유롭게 확장할 수 있습니다.

이클립스에서의 프로젝트 시작하기 🚀

이클립스를 사용하여 프로젝트를 시작하는 방법을 알아보겠습니다. 다음은 프로젝트를 생성하는 단계입니다.

  1. 이클립스를 실행한 후 "File" 메뉴에서 "New"를 선택합니다.
  2. "Project"를 클릭하여 새로운 프로젝트를 생성합니다.
  3. 원하는 프로젝트 종류를 선택하고 프로젝트 이름을 입력합니다.
  4. 프로젝트 설정을 조정하고 필요한 라이브러리를 추가합니다.
  5. "Finish"를 클릭하여 프로젝트를 생성합니다.

프로젝트를 생성하면 이클립스에서 해당 프로젝트를 위한 작업 영역이 생성되며, 여기에서 코드 작성 및 관리 작업을 수행할 수 있습니다.

이클립스에서의 파일 만들기 📁

이클립스에서 새로운 파일을 만들고 관리하는 방법을 알아보겠습니다. 다음은 파일을 생성하는 단계입니다.

  1. 프로젝트 내에서 원하는 패키지를 선택합니다.
  2. "File" 메뉴에서 "New"를 선택합니다.
  3. 파일 종류에 맞는 항목을 선택하여 새로운 파일을 생성합니다.
  4. 파일 이름을 입력하고 필요한 내용을 작성합니다.
  5. 파일을 저장하고 이클립스에서 관리할 수 있습니다.

파일을 생성하면 이클립스에서 해당 파일을 열어 코드 작성 및 편집을 할 수 있습니다.

이클립스에서의 코드 작성하기 ✍️

이클립스는 코드 작성을 위한 강력한 편집기를 제공합니다. 다음은 코드를 작성하는 단계입니다.

  1. 파일을 열고 편집할 준비가 되었다면 마우스나 키보드를 사용하여 코드를 작성합니다.
  2. 코드 작성 중 자동 완성 기능을 활용하여 빠르게 코드를 작성할 수 있습니다.
  3. 코드를 작성하면서 문법 강조 기능을 통해 올바른 문법을 확인할 수 있습니다.
  4. 코드를 작성하는 동안 주석을 추가하여 코드의 의미와 용도를 설명할 수 있습니다.
  5. 코드 작성이 완료되면 파일을 저장하고 테스트 또는 활용할 수 있습니다.

이클립스의 편리한 편집 기능을 활용하여 효율적으로 코드를 작성할 수 있습니다.

이클립스에서의 디버깅과 테스트 🧪

이클립스는 코드의 오류를 찾고 수정하기 위한 디버깅 기능과 테스트 도구를 제공합니다. 다음은 디버깅과 테스트를 수행하는 단계입니다.

  1. 코드의 오류를 확인하고 수정해야 할 부분을 찾습니다.
  2. 디버그 모드로 이클립스를 실행합니다.
  3. 디버그 모드에서 코드 실행을 일시 정지시키고 변수 상태를 확인하거나 수정합니다.
  4. 디버그 포인트를 설정하여 원하는 위치에서 코드를 중단시킬 수 있습니다.
  5. 코드를 실행하면서 디버그 포인트 단계별로 코드의 진행 상황을 확인하고 문제를 해결합니다.
  6. 코드의 테스트를 위해 테스트 케이스를 작성하고 실행하여 예상되는 결과를 확인합니다.
  7. 오류를 수정하고 테스트를 반복하여 코드를 완성합니다.

디버깅과 테스트를 통해 코드의 오류를 찾고 효과적으로 수정할 수 있습니다.

이클립스에서의 플러그인 추가하기 🔌

이클립스는 플러그인을 통해 다양한 기능을 추가할 수 있습니다. 다음은 플러그인을 추가하는 단계입니다.

  1. "Help" 메뉴에서 "Eclipse Marketplace"를 선택합니다.
  2. 원하는 플러그인을 검색하고 설치 버튼을 클릭합니다.
  3. 플러그인의 설치 및 다운로드가 완료되면 이클립스를 재시작합니다.
  4. 플러그인이 정상적으로 추가되었는지 확인하고 사용할 수 있습니다.

플러그인을 추가하면 이클립스의 기능을 확장하여 개발 작업을 더욱 효율적이고 편리하게 수행할 수 있습니다.

이클립스에서의 버전 관리하기 🗂️

이클립스는 버전 관리 시스템을 통해 코드의 변경 이력을 관리할 수 있습니다. 다음은 버전 관리를 위한 단계입니다.

  1. 이클립스에서 사용하고자 하는 버전 관리 시스템을 설정합니다. (예: Git)
  2. 프로젝트를 선택하고 "Team" 메뉴에서 "Share Project"를 선택합니다.
  3. 버전 관리 시스템에 연결하고 프로젝트의 변경 이력을 관리할 수 있습니다.
  4. 파일의 변경 이력을 확인하고 이전 버전과 비교하여 변경 내용을 확인할 수 있습니다.

버전 관리를 통해 코드의 변경 사항을 추적하고 팀원들과 협업하기 용이하게 할 수 있습니다.

이클립스에서의 팀 작업하기 🤝

이클립스는 팀원들과 협업하여 프로젝트를 진행할 수 있는 기능을 제공합니다. 다음은 이클립스에서 팀 작업을 수행하는 단계입니다.

  1. 프로젝트를 공유하고자 하는 팀원들과 프로젝트를 열고 실행합니다.
  2. 팀원들과 코드를 공유하고 적절한 버전 관리 시스템을 사용하여 변경 이력을 관리합니다.
  3. 프로젝트 내에서 팀원들과 소통하고 의견을 나눌 수 있는 채팅 기능 등을 활용합니다.
  4. 팀원들과의 협업을 위해 통합 개발 환경을 통해 작업을 할당하고 진행 상황을 추적합니다.
  5. 팀 작업이 완료되면 결과물을 검토하고 배포할 수 있습니다.

이클립스의 팀 작업 기능을 활용하여 개발 프로젝트를 보다 효율적이고 협력적으로 진행할 수 있습니다.


👉 장점

  • 이클립스는 다양한 기능을 제공하여 개발 작업을 효율적으로 수행할 수 있습니다.
  • 강력한 편집 기능과 디버깅 도구를 통해 코드의 품질을 향상시킬 수 있습니다.
  • 플러그인 시스템을 활용하여 개발 환경을 자유롭게 확장할 수 있습니다.
  • 프로젝트 관리 및 팀 작업을 통해 개발 프로세스를 원활하게 진행할 수 있습니다.

👎 단점

  • 이클립스는 초기 설정 및 사용 방법에 대한 학습이 필요할 수 있습니다.
  • 높은 자원 사용량으로 인해 느린 실행 속도를 경험할 수 있습니다.
  • 사용자 맞춤 설정이나 확장 기능 추가 시 추가적인 설정이 필요할 수 있습니다.

요약

이클립스는 자바를 비롯한 다양한 프로그래밍 언어 개발에 많이 사용되는 통합 개발 환경입니다. 이클립스는 강력한 편집 기능, 디버깅 도구, 프로젝트 관리 기능, 플러그인 시스템 등을 제공하여 개발자들이 효율적으로 소프트웨어를 개발할 수 있도록 돕습니다. 또한 이클립스는 버전 관리와 팀 작업을 통해 협업을 용이하게 할 수 있습니다. 이클립스는 초기 설정과 사용 방법에 대한 학습이 필요하지만, 그만큼 개발 작업에 많은 도움을 줄 수 있는 강력한 개발 도구입니다.


자주 묻는 질문 (FAQ)

Q: 이클립스를 설치하려면 어떤 운영체제가 필요한가요? A: 이클립스는 Windows, macOS, Linux 등 다양한 운영체제에서 사용할 수 있습니다. 이클립스 공식 웹사이트에서 각 운영체제에 맞는 설치 파일을 다운로드하여 사용할 수 있습니다.

Q: 이클립스에서 사용할 수 있는 언어는 어떤 것들이 있나요? A: 이클립스는 주로 Java 개발을 위해 사용되지만, 다양한 프로그래밍 언어를 지원합니다. 예를 들어, C/C++, Python, PHP, JavaScript 등을 개발할 수 있습니다.

Q: 이클립스를 사용하는데 추가적인 비용이 발생하나요? A: 이클립스는 오픈 소스 프로젝트로 무료로 사용할 수 있습니다. 다만, 특정 플러그인이나 도구들은 유료로 판매되거나 구독 서비스 형태로 제공될 수도 있습니다.

Most people like

Are you spending too much time looking for ai tools?
App rating
4.9
AI Tools
100k+
Trusted Users
5000+
WHY YOU SHOULD CHOOSE TOOLIFY

TOOLIFY is the best ai tool source.